WebDec 28, 2024 · The probable father will be required to appear in court and may need to submit to DNA testing. Genetic saliva or blood tests can establish paternity with 99 percent accuracy. If paternity is established, the court will enter an order regarding the father's paternity, and the father will be required to pay child support. WebA properly signed declaration of parentage or paternity has the same effect as a court order establishing parental relationship for the child, without anyone having to go to court. … WebEither parent can request genetic testing if the issue of paternity is uncertain. The Child Support Administration can request the parties appear for genetic testing. If genetic test results indicate a probability of paternity greater than 99%, the parties can enter a consent order to resolve the issue of paternity and/or support.
